Historical Milestones in Data Engineering
The evolution of data engineering can be traced back to the early days of relational databases. With the advent of big data, Hadoop, and other technologies, data engineering has become more complex and sophisticated. Today, data engineers work with a variety of data sources, including relational databases, NoSQL databases, and cloud-based platforms.

Modern Shifts in Data Engineering
The modern data engineering landscape is characterized by the use of cloud platforms, real-time processing, and AI/ML integration. Data engineers today need to be proficient in a range of tools and technologies, including Apache Spark, Kafka, and Flink. The use of automation tools has also become essential in data engineering, enabling faster and more efficient data processing.
